Liverpool will travel to Manchester United on Thursday week after a new date for the postponed Old Trafford clash was confirmed.

The showdown between the bitter North West rivals will take place on May 13 with a 8.15pm kick-off. It will be broadcast live on Sky Sports.

The match was due to take place last Sunday but was called off due to safety concerns after several hundred United supporters broke into Old Trafford several hours before kick-off protesting against their club's owners, the Glazer family.

With all the remaining midweek and weekend slots having been filled by either a Liverpool or United fixture - and Premier League fixtures having to be concluded on the scheduled final day of May 23 so not to compromise the battle for European places - it was difficult to find a new slot for the rearranged game.

The situation was further complicated by the desire of the Premier League to ensure every club plays one home game in front of supporters following the relaxation of some Government coronavirus restrictions on May 17.
